The Analysis of Vertical Transaction Behavior and Performance Based on Automobile Brand Trust in Supply Chain
The nontrust behaviors among the automobile supply chain members lead to a trust crisis situation. Under such circumstances, this paper studies the mutual influences of trust, enterprise behavior, and transaction performance on the independent brand automobile supply chain.
